Understanding the Ingredients

The key active ingredient in Life-Like Whitening Gel is typically hydrogen peroxide or carbamide peroxide. These compounds are responsible for the bleaching action that whitens the teeth. Hydrogen peroxide is the stronger of the two and provides faster results, while carbamide peroxide breaks down into hydrogen peroxide, offering a slower but often gentler whitening experience. The concentration of the peroxide varies depending on the product and can affect the speed and intensity of the whitening. Besides the active ingredients, the gel usually contains other components like stabilizers, flavoring agents, and thickening agents to ensure the gel’s consistency and enhance the user experience. It’s essential to understand these ingredients, especially if you have sensitive teeth or allergies, to ensure a safe and effective whitening process. Avoiding Food and Drinks

To maximize the whitening effects and avoid staining, it’s best to avoid certain foods and drinks immediately after using Life-Like Whitening Gel. During and for a short time after treatment, the pores of your teeth are more open, making them susceptible to staining from pigments in food and beverages. Avoid consuming dark-colored items such as coffee, tea, red wine, berries, and heavily pigmented sauces. If you must consume food or drinks, choose light-colored options, and avoid them for at least an hour after treatment. This is crucial for preventing new stains from developing and ensuring that your teeth maintain their new brightness. Potential Side Effects and Solutions

When using Life-Like Whitening Gel, it’s important to be aware of potential side effects and how to manage them. The most common side effects are tooth sensitivity and gum irritation. Tooth sensitivity may manifest as a sharp, temporary pain when consuming cold or hot foods and beverages. Gum irritation can cause redness, swelling, or tenderness in your gums. If you experience sensitivity, reduce the frequency or duration of your whitening treatments. Use a desensitizing toothpaste containing potassium nitrate or fluoride to help alleviate the sensitivity. Avoid brushing too hard, and consider using a soft-bristled toothbrush. If gum irritation occurs, ensure that the gel is not in contact with your gums and rinse your mouth with water thoroughly after each use. If the side effects persist or worsen, consult your dentist for advice, because sometimes a professional evaluation is required. Sensitivity Management

Managing tooth sensitivity is a crucial part of using Life-Like Whitening Gel. If you experience sensitivity, there are several strategies to alleviate discomfort. One effective method is to reduce the frequency of your whitening treatments. Instead of using the gel daily, try every other day or less frequently. Another helpful tip is to shorten the application time; reducing the wear time can significantly decrease sensitivity. Switch to a desensitizing toothpaste containing ingredients like potassium nitrate or stannous fluoride; these help to block the pain signals sent to your nerves. Apply a thin layer of the desensitizing toothpaste to your trays before adding the whitening gel to further protect your teeth. Avoid overly hot or cold foods and drinks immediately after treatment, as this can exacerbate the sensitivity. Following these steps helps to make your whitening journey more comfortable.
